Year: 1983 Source: White Cloud Journal, v.3, no.1, (1983), p.23-30 SIEC No: 19850578

Self-destructive behavior is an acute social problem in Northwest Alaska. In particular, the Alaskan Native suicide rate in the NANA region is more than seven times the national average. Alienation, loss of family, low income, alcohol abuse, high unemployment & more education are shown to be factors related to suicidal behavior.
